Chateau De Behen
50.05824, 1.75248Offering bicycles for rent, as well as Wi-Fi in public areas, the 4-star Chateau De Behen hotel is at a 350-metre distance from Eglise Saint-Josse. This Behen bed & breakfast features bike loans and horse riding tours for guests' entertainment.
Location
Situated in a historical neighbourhood, the smoke-free property is around 5 minutes by car from Eglise St Valery de Toeufles. Religious sights in the area include Eglise Saint-Sulpice d'Huppy Catholic Church (3.9 km) and Eglise de Boencourt a Behen Church (1.7 km).
For those travelling from afar, Le Touquet airport is 49 minutes' drive away.
Rooms
You can stay in one of the 7 heated rooms featuring a flat-screen TV with satellite channels along with an electric kettle. They have comfortable decor with wooden furniture. The private bathrooms are appointed with a shower, along with dressing gowns. Guests can also enjoy park views.
Leisure & Business
If you like an active lifestyle, hiking, horse riding, and ping-pong are available on site. There is a gym facility with a wide range of sports.
